Cowboy Butter Chicken Bites

These juicy Cowboy Butter Chicken Bites are bursting with flavor! Tender chicken pieces are coated in a rich, savory, and slightly spicy cowboy butter sauce, making them the perfect appetizer or main course.

  • Total Time: 35 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1.5 lbs boneless, sk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ch cubes
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on fresh thyme, chopped
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
  • 1/2 teaspoon smoked paprika
  • 1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es (adjust to taste)
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• Cooked rice, for serving (optional)
  • Fresh parsley, for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, toss the chicken cubes with olive oil, salt, and pepper.
  3. Spread the chicken cubes in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et.
  4. Bake for 15-20 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and no longer pink inside. Use a meat thermometer to confirm the intern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
  5. While the chicken is baking, prepare the cowboy butter sauce. In a medium sa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and cook for 1 minute, or until fragrant.
  6. Stir in the parsley, thyme, lemon juice, Dijon mustard, smoked paprika, and red pepper flakes. Simmer for 2-3 minutes, stirring occasionally.
  7. Remove the baked chicken from the oven and transfer it to a clean bowl.
  8. Pour the cowboy butter sauce over the chicken bites and toss to coat evenly. Sprinkle with grated Parmesan cheese.
  9. Serve immediately, garnished with fresh parsley if desired. Excellent over rice.

Notes

For a spicier kick, add more red pepper flakes.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. Reheat gently in a skillet or microwave. You can also use chicken thighs for a richer flavor. Serve with your favorite sides, such as mashed potatoes, roasted vegetables, or a fresh salad.
